首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Delphi10.1 FireDac和Sqlite日期问题

Delphi10.1 FireDAC是一种用于Delphi编程语言的数据库连接组件,而SQLite是一种轻量级的嵌入式数据库引擎。在使用Delphi10.1 FireDAC连接SQLite数据库时,可能会遇到日期问题。

在Delphi10.1 FireDAC中,日期问题主要涉及到日期的存储和格式化。SQLite数据库中,日期可以以文本形式存储,也可以以整数形式存储。在使用FireDAC连接SQLite数据库时,可以通过设置连接参数来指定日期的存储格式。

对于日期的格式化,可以使用Delphi提供的日期时间格式化函数来实现。例如,使用FormatDateTime函数可以将日期格式化为指定的字符串格式。

在实际应用中,Delphi10.1 FireDAC和SQLite的组合可以广泛应用于各种场景,包括桌面应用程序、移动应用程序和嵌入式系统等。由于SQLite是一种嵌入式数据库引擎,具有轻量级、高性能和易于集成的特点,适用于需要在本地存储和处理数据的场景。

对于Delphi开发者来说,可以使用腾讯云的云数据库SQL Server版(https://cloud.tencent.com/product/sqlserver)作为替代方案。腾讯云的云数据库SQL Server版提供了稳定可靠的数据库服务,支持高可用、高性能和弹性扩展,适用于各种规模的应用程序。

总结起来,Delphi10.1 FireDAC和SQLite的组合在Delphi开发中可以用于连接和操作SQLite数据库。通过设置连接参数和使用日期时间格式化函数,可以解决与日期相关的问题。腾讯云的云数据库SQL Server版可以作为替代方案,提供稳定可靠的数据库服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Delphi XE5中的新增内容

专业版包括对本地数据库的扩展 FireDAC支持,包括Microsoft Access数据库、SQLite数据库、InterBase ToGo / IBLite、本机上的InterBase、 MySQL...了解更多 > 通过FireDAC 在更多设备上内置访问更多的数据库 FireDAC 数据库组件驱动程序现在已完全融入到RAD Studio、DelphiC++Builder中。...FireDAC 允许您从DelphiC++Builder原生高速直接访问 InterBase、SQLite、MySQL、SQL Server、Oracle、PostgreSQL、DB2、SQL Anywhere...,FireDAC 本地/嵌入式远程企业连接到全方位的数据库 带有免费部署许可证的 IBLite嵌入式数据库 Delphi XE5 包括了通过FireDAC、dbExpressIBX的连接对SQLite...iOS,并带有不受限的部署许可证 FireDAC 可单独使用,大部分特性仅在企业版及以上有效 FireMonkey传感器对位置、方向运动的支持 FireMonkey框架全新的 TListView 组件

2.2K40

JDBC日期新的JDK8 日期API转换问题

网上的Java博客,凡是有几年的,而且有关于日期的地方,基本上用的都是java.util.Date这个类。...在新的JDK8中引入了一组全新的日期时间类,在java.time包下,具体用法我就不说了。这些新类包含了很多新方法,功能比旧类更强大、更完善。所以现在我们的新程序,都应该使用这些新的API。...java.util.Date d=new java.util.Date(); java.sql.Date date=new java.sql.Date(d.getTime()); 直到今天我看到爆栈上有个问题正好是问这的...java.sql.Date这个类已经做出了一些改变,我们如果查看它的Java Doc话就会发现它在JDK1.8中增加了几个方法,来适应新API自己的转换,这两个方法是 toLocalDate()valueOf...在JDBC4.2规范中,我们甚至都不需要java.sql.Date类了,可以直接将LocalDate这些新类直接PreparedStatementResultSet绑定,这需要通过setObject

58310

Java 编程问题:三、使用日期时间

本章包括 20 个涉及日期时间的问题。...到本章结束时,您将在确定日期时间方面没有问题,同时符合您的应用的需要。...本章介绍的基本问题将非常有助于了解日期-时间 API 的整体情况,并将像拼图中需要拼凑起来的部分一样解决涉及日期时间的复杂挑战。 问题 使用以下问题来测试您的日期时间编程能力。...我强烈建议您在使用解决方案下载示例程序之前,先尝试一下每个问题: 将字符串转换为日期时间:编写一个程序,演示字符串日期/时间之间的转换。...这个问题的解决方案应该循环【2019 年 2 月 1 日,2019 年 2 月 21 日】间隔一天,并在屏幕上打印每个日期。基本上要解决两个主要问题: 一旦开始日期结束日期相等,就停止循环。

5.3K20

如何在Python中处理日期时间相关问题

在许多应用程序中,我们需要处理日期时间相关的问题。无论是计算时长、格式化日期、还是进行日期运算,Python提供了丰富的库模块来满足我们的需求。...下面,我将为您介绍一些实用的技巧操作,帮助您更好地处理日期时间相关的问题。1. 日期时间的表示:在Python中,我们可以使用datetime模块来表示操作日期时间。...日期时间的计算:在处理日期时间时,经常需要进行一些计算,比如计算两个日期之间的差距、增加或减少指定的时间间隔等。datetime模块提供了一些方法来进行日期时间的计算。...```通过以上的技巧操作,我们可以更好地处理日期时间相关的问题。...在本文中,我们分享了一些处理日期时间相关问题的实用技巧操作。从日期时间的表示、日期时间的格式化以及日期时间的计算三个方面进行了讲解。

21160

Spring BootFeign中使用Java 8时间日期API(LocalDate等)的序列化问题

LocalDate、 LocalTime、 LocalDateTime是Java 8开始提供的时间日期API,主要用来优化Java 8以前对于时间日期的处理操作。...然而,我们在使用Spring Cloud Feign的时候,往往会发现使用请求参数或返回结果中有 LocalDate、 LocalTime、 LocalDateTime的时候会发生各种问题。...本文我们就来说说这种情况下出现的问题,以及如何解决。 ? 问题现象 先来看看症状。...解决方法 为了解决上面的问题非常简单,因为jackson也为此提供了一整套的序列化方案,我们只需要在 pom.xml中引入 jackson-datatype-jsr310依赖,具体如下: 注意:在设置了spring boot的parent的情况下不需要指定具体的版本,也不建议指定某个具体版本 在该模块中封装对Java 8的时间日期

2.9K90

Android开发中常用的数据存储

让你彻底学会SQLite的使用 - 一个本科小生的奋斗史 - 博客频道 - CSDN.NET Android 之采用execSQLrawQuery方法完成数据的添删改查操作 - vrix...博客频道 - CSDN.NET SQL里select...where能与inner join 一起用吗_百度知道 sql(join on where的执行顺序) - higirle - 博客园...SD卡的方法_Android_脚本之家 www.eoeandroid.com/thread-54654-1-1.html 日期比较 【转】关于Sqlite日期比较方法 sqlite数据库处理时间问题... 日期时间函数 - - ITeye技术网站 zhanglfat.iteye.com/blog/1568788 onCreate(SQLiteDatabase db) 里要把一个数据库的多张表都要先建好...GreenDao封装后使用 Android数据存储之GreenDao 3.0 详解 Android Studio配置greenDao框架详解--说说那些坑 GreenDao讲义3:带你了解查询生成器更加复杂的查询

1.1K70

玩转SQLite7:基本语法与数据类型

但有例外:GLOBglob在SQLite语句中有不同的含义。...数据类型 SQLite存储类 SQLite 中的每一列,每个变量表达式都有相关的数据类型,每个存储在 SQLite 数据库中的值都具有以下存储类之一: 存储类 描述 NULL 值是一个 NULL 值...Boolean 数据类型 SQLite 没有单独的 Boolean 存储类,它使用INTEGER作为存储类型,布尔值被存储为整数 0(false) 1(true)。...Date 与 Time 数据类型 SQLite 没有一个单独的用于存储日期/或时间的存储类,但内置的sqlite日期时间函数能够将日期时间以TEXT,REAL或INTEGER形式存放数能够将日期时间以...内置的日期时间函数包括: 函数 含义 date(timestring, modifier, modifier, ...)

72420

SQLite 数据类型

SQLite 数据类型 SQLite 数据类型是一个用来指定任何对象的数据类型的属性。SQLite 中的每一列,每个变量表达式都有相关的数据类型。 您可以在创建表的同时使用这些数据类型。...相反,布尔值被存储为整数0(false) 1(true)。...Date与Time数据类型 SQLite没有一个单独的用于存储日期/或时间的存储类,但SQLite能够把日期时间存储为TEXT、REAL或INTEGER值。...存储类 日期格式 TEXT 格式为 "YYYY-MM-DD HH:MM:SS.SSS" 的日期。 REAL 从公元前 4714 年 11 月 24 日格林尼治时间的正午开始算起的天数。...您可以以任何上述格式来存储日期时间,并且可以使用内置的日期时间函数来自由转换不同格式。

88730

SQLite数据库的类型系统特点及应用分析

SQLite是一种轻量级的嵌入式数据库系统,广泛应用于各种移动设备桌面应用程序中。下面我们将探讨SQLite数据库的类型系统特点,并分析它在实际应用中的优势适用性。...常用数据类型:SQLite支持常见的数据类型,包括整型、浮点型、字符串型、日期型等。...其中,整型数据包括整数、长整数布尔值;浮点型数据包括单精度浮点数双精度浮点数;字符串型数据包括字符和文本;日期型数据包括日期时间。...高效的数据查询计算:SQLite的动态类型系统还使得数据查询计算更加高效。SQLite可以根据实际存储的数据类型进行隐式类型转换,确保查询计算的准确性效率。...桌面应用程序通常需要处理多样化的数据类型,例如文本、数字、日期等。SQLite的类型系统可以灵活地存储管理这些数据类型,提供高效的数据检索计算功能。

8010

学习SQLite之路(四)

来自 EXPLAIN EXPLAIN QUERY PLAN 的输出只用于交互式分析排除故障。 输出格式的细节可能会随着 SQLite 版本的不同而有所变化。...8、SQLite 时间日期: (1)支持下面5个时间日期函数:        函数                                                             ...这将根据第一个参数指定的格式字符串返回格式化的日期。具体格式见下边讲解。 上述五个日期时间函数把时间字符串作为参数。时间字符串后跟零个或多个 modifier 修饰符。...(2)时间字符串:可以用下面任何一种形式 可以使用 "T" 作为分隔日期时间的文字字符。             ...提供了非常方便的函数 strftime() 来格式化任何日期时间。

1.9K80

玩转SQLite8:运算符与表达式

1 SQLite 运算符 1.1 算术运算符 C语言类似,SQLite也支持四则运算,具体的使用方法如下: 加:+ ,把运算符两边的值相加 减:-,左操作数减去右操作数 乘:*,把运算符两边的值相乘...5; 8%5 = 3 sqlite> 1.2 比较运算符 C语言类似,SQLite也支持数值的比较,但要主要SQLite中对不同符合的定义,尤其是“等于”“不等于”,另外,SQLite还具有...-3 sqlite> select (2<<2); (2<<2) = 8 sqlite> select (2>>1); (2>>1) = 1 2 SQLite表达式 表达式是一个或多个值、运算符计算值的...数值表达式用来执行查询中的任何数学运算 示例: sqlite> .mode line sqlite> select (5+8) as addres; addres = 13 2.3 日期表达式n...日期表达式返回当前系统日期时间值 sqlite> select current_timestamp; current_timestamp = 2021-12-18 15:29:26 3 总结 本篇介绍了

63920

sqlite 数据类型

vargraphic(n) 可变长度且其最大长度为 n 的双字元字串,n不能超过 2000  date  包含了 年份、月份、日期。  time  包含了 小时、分钟、秒。  ...datetime 包含日期时间格式,必须写成'2010-08-05'不能写为'2010-8-5',否则在读取时会产生错误!...Sqlite常用数据类型,这句话本身就有问题 因为:SQLite是无类型的....因为数据类型对于你其他的程序员交流, 或者你准备换掉你的数据库引擎是非常有用的....我们知道字符中,英文字符只需要一个字节存储就足够了,但汉字众多,需要两个字节存储,英文与汉字同时存在时容易造成混乱,Unicode字符集就是为了解决字符集这种不兼容的问题而产生的,它所有的字符都用两个字节表示

2.3K10

Quartz.NET 3.0 正式发布

在2017年的最后一天Quartz.NET 3.0发布,正式支持了.NET Core async/await。...NET Framework 4.5.2及更高版本 通过提供程序名称SQLite-Microsoft支持Microsoft.Data.Sqlite,旧的提供程序SQLite也仍然有效,还可以用 增加了对SQL...await 它们 IJob接口现在返回一个Task 一些IList属性已经更改为IReadOnlyList ,以正确反映意图 SQL Server CE支持已被删除 DailyCalendar现在使用日期时间排除日期...ISet接口来访问它们 IObjectSerializer有新的方法,必须实现 void Initialize() IInterruptableJob取消了上下文的CancellationToken 已知的问题...WindowsLinux之间的时区id有问题,它们在同一个区域使用不同的ID .NET Core的没有Remoting 支持 这次的版本变化很大,如果你是老用户,大家要认真看下迁移指南: https

960100

Quartz.NET 3.0 正式发布

在2017年的最后一天Quartz.NET 3.0发布,正式支持了.NET Core async/await。...NET Framework 4.5.2及更高版本 通过提供程序名称SQLite-Microsoft支持Microsoft.Data.Sqlite,旧的提供程序SQLite也仍然有效,还可以用 增加了对SQL...await 它们 IJob接口现在返回一个Task 一些IList属性已经更改为IReadOnlyList ,以正确反映意图 SQL Server CE支持已被删除 DailyCalendar现在使用日期时间排除日期...ISet接口来访问它们 IObjectSerializer有新的方法,必须实现 void Initialize() IInterruptableJob取消了上下文的CancellationToken 已知的问题...WindowsLinux之间的时区id有问题,它们在同一个区域使用不同的ID .NET Core的没有Remoting 支持 这次的版本变化很大,如果你是老用户,大家要认真看下迁移指南: https

83280

sqlite使用简介

日期时间数据类型: 推荐使用text类型保存,因为sqlite内置的时间处理函数传入的都是字符串 布尔类型一样,SQLite也同样没有提供专门的日期时间存储类型,而是以TEXT、REAL...日期时间函数 SQLite主要支持以下四种与日期时间相关的函数,如: 1). date(timestring, modifier, modifier, ...) 2). time(timestring...7)到9)则将时间串中的指定日期部分设置到当前月、年或日的开始。 10)则将日期前进到下一个星期N,其中星期日为0。注:修改符的顺序极为重要,SQLite将会按照从左到右的顺序依次执行修改符。...示例: --返回当前日期sqlite> SELECT date('now'); 2012-01-15 --返回当前月的最后一天。...sqlite> SELECT strftime('%s','now'); 1326641166 --返回当前年中10月份的第一个星期二是日期

97150

SQLite 带你入门

是的,它的出现并不是为了 Mysql,Oracle等数据库竞争,而是为了解决不同的问题;那么哪些场景适合使用SQLite,哪些场景又适合client/server型数据库呢?...,特别适合个人应用设备,所以,你会发现SQLite在嵌入式设备开发比如移动开发中应用得非常广泛。...SQLite比较特殊的其实在于它粗放式的数据存储类型,而且并不强制的进行类型约束,这点其他关系型数据库有很大的不同。...但是这种太自由化的存储还是有些问题的,比如一个数据列我同时存了一个 400 整型值 '500' 的文本类型值,这两个值数据类型不一样,我这么比较?...没有单独的布尔存储类型,它使用INTEGER作为存储类型,0为false,1为true;   ②Sqlite没有单独的日期时间存储类,内置的sqlite日期时间函数能够将日期时间以TEXT,REAL

1.7K50
领券